Headroom Notes
The plain BT20A, not the BT20A MAX already in this catalogue: a 24 V / 4.5 A supply, ATS2853 Bluetooth, and 100 W x 2 into 4 ohms across 20 Hz - 20 kHz at 0.04 % THD. Fosi's description also invites you to drive '280 watts (8 ohms) and 320 watts (4 ohms)' speakers, which is a statement about the speakers' power handling and not about what this amplifier delivers into them.
Thermal Behavior
Same page layout, same numbers and the same internal contradiction as Fosi's TB10A: the load range of 2 - 8 ohms is stated only in the specification table, and the distortion figure differs between the table and the description.
What the datasheet actually says
Quoted verbatim from the manufacturer’s own page, with the date we checked it. We state what is printed, not what anyone intended by it.
«Specifications: THD ≤ 0.5%; Output power 100W + 100W — against the description above it: '100W X 2(4 ohms, 20 Hz - 20 kHz, 0.04% THD)'»
The specification table gives the power without naming a load and the distortion as ≤ 0.5 %, while the description above gives the same power into 4 ohms at 0.04 % - a twelvefold difference in the distortion limit on one page. Fosi repeats this layout across the TB10A and the T20; only the description carries the measurement conditions.
